Parking Space Reservation Behavior of Car Travelers from the Perspective of Bounded Rationality: A Case Study of Nanchang City, China

For travelers who inevitably use motor vehicles, in the case of limited parking spaces, reserving parking spaces in destination in advance helps reduce the time and emissions of searching for parking spaces and alleviate road traffic pressure.
